如何设计一个适用于分布式系统的长尾架构解决方案?
- 内容介绍
- 文章标签
- 相关推荐
本文共计1980个文字,预计阅读时间需要8分钟。
如何在Java中实现分布式系统的架构设计,顺应大数据、云计算、物联网等技术的快速发展,分布式系统在现实生活中的扮演越来越重要的角色。在分布式系统中,多个计算机或计算机构成集群,协同工作以提供高效、可扩展的服务。以下是一些关键点:
1. 模块化设计:将系统分解为可独立开发、测试和部署的模块。
2.服务化架构:将功能封装成服务,便于管理和扩展。
3.数据一致性与分布式事务:确保数据在不同节点间的一致性和事务的完整性。
4.负载均衡:通过分散请求到不同的节点,提高系统处理能力。
5.容错机制:设计系统能够容忍部分节点故障,保证服务的持续可用性。
本文共计1980个文字,预计阅读时间需要8分钟。
如何在Java中实现分布式系统的架构设计,顺应大数据、云计算、物联网等技术的快速发展,分布式系统在现实生活中的扮演越来越重要的角色。在分布式系统中,多个计算机或计算机构成集群,协同工作以提供高效、可扩展的服务。以下是一些关键点:
1. 模块化设计:将系统分解为可独立开发、测试和部署的模块。
2.服务化架构:将功能封装成服务,便于管理和扩展。
3.数据一致性与分布式事务:确保数据在不同节点间的一致性和事务的完整性。
4.负载均衡:通过分散请求到不同的节点,提高系统处理能力。
5.容错机制:设计系统能够容忍部分节点故障,保证服务的持续可用性。

